When handling boron nitride (BN), selecting the right conveying method is crucial for ensuring efficiency, product integrity, and operational safety. Different applications and material characteristics require tailored solutions. This article provides a detailed comparison of common boron nitride conveying methods, focusing on their advantages and disadvantages to help industrial users make informed decisions.

1. Vacuum Conveying System

Vacuum conveying is a widely used method for transporting fine powders like boron nitride, especially in applications where dust control and gentle handling are priorities. The system operates by creating a vacuum in a collection hopper, which draws the material through a hose or pipeline to a destination. This method offers several benefits, including low energy consumption, minimal material degradation, and effective dust containment. However, it has limitations, such as lower conveying distances compared to other methods and potential issues with clogging in long or complex pipelines.

2. Pneumatic Conveying (Air-Lift or Pressure Type)

Pneumatic conveying uses compressed air to move boron nitride powder through a pipeline. There are two main types: pressure and vacuum. Pressure systems push material from a storage silo using compressed air, while vacuum systems draw material from a hopper. This method is suitable for longer distances and higher material volumes. Its advantages include high throughput, ability to handle abrasive materials, and flexibility in system design. The drawbacks include higher energy costs due to the need for compressed air, potential for material degradation if not properly controlled, and the risk of air leakage affecting system efficiency.

3. Screw Conveyors

Screw conveyors are mechanical devices that use a rotating screw to move boron nitride powder along a trough. They are commonly used for horizontal or slight incline transport and are particularly effective for bulk material handling. The primary advantages of screw conveyors include their simplicity, low maintenance requirements, and ability to handle a wide range of particle sizes. However, they have limitations, such as the risk of material bridging or clogging in the screw, which can lead to operational downtime. Additionally, they may not be suitable for very fine powders due to the potential for particle segregation or damage.

4. Belt Conveyors

Belt conveyors use a continuous belt to transport boron nitride, often in bulk form. They are ideal for long-distance transport and can handle large volumes of material. The advantages include high capacity, low cost per ton-mile, and ease of integration with other processing equipment. However, belt conveyors have drawbacks, including higher maintenance needs (e.g., belt replacement), potential for material spillage or contamination, and limited suitability for fine powders due to the risk of dust accumulation on the belt.

5. Comparison Summary

Each boron nitride conveying method has distinct characteristics that make it suitable for specific applications. Vacuum conveying excels in dust control and gentle handling but is limited by distance. Pneumatic systems offer high throughput and flexibility but require significant energy. Screw conveyors are simple and reliable for bulk transport but may face clogging issues. Belt conveyors provide high capacity for long distances but demand regular maintenance. Industrial users should evaluate factors such as material properties, conveying distance, required throughput, and operational environment to select the most appropriate method.
